Dan Frazier
Artist for Middle-earth Collectible Card Game
Daniel Frazier (born 28 September 1945) is an American artist. After illustrating his first cover for Dragon Magazine in 1991, he became a full-time illustrator. Some earlier work for Wizards of the Coast led him to become a prominent artist for Magic: The Gathering. In the 1990s, he was commissioned by Iron Crown Enterprises to create card art for the Middle-earth Collectible Card Game.
In May 2026, an illustration of the One Ring created by Frazier for Magic: The Gathering - The Hobbit was found to have been plagiarized from an earlier illustration by Marta Nael, which was later confirmed by both the artist and Wizards of the Coast.
